Florida to Nebraska Car Shipping (2025 Cost Guide)

Quick answer: The cost to ship a car 1,685 miles from Florida to Nebraska typically falls between $1,247 and $1,777. The process usually takes three–nine days, depending on variables like the type of transport and seasonal demand. For a personalized estimate, visit our car shipping cost calculator.

How we chose the best car shipping companies

We analyzed 2,400 car shipping companies nationally and evaluated and rated them based on key factors using our unique system of methodology.

Here’s what we considered:

  • Standard services: We looked at the types and variety of services each company provides. This includes whether they offer open transport, enclosed transport, or both. We also rated companies based on whether they have door-to-door shipping or just terminal pickup and delivery and the kinds of vehicles they ship. Companies that move RVs, motorcycles, and other specialty vehicles scored higher than those that just ship cars.
  • Add-on services: We gave additional points to companies that provide special optional services like expedited shipping, guaranteed pickup times, car washes, and rental car reimbursement.
  • Customer satisfaction: We analyzed consumer reviews on multiple major platforms, such as Yelp, Google, and Trustpilot to see whether a car shipping company delivers services promptly with good communication and within the estimated cost. We also evaluated each company’s standing within the car shipping industry as a whole by confirming U.S. Department of Transportation (USDOT) licensure and checked their membership in — and reputation with — trade associations.
  • Availability: We awarded points to each company based on their service areas. Companies that are available in Alaska and Hawaii, in addition to the continental U.S., scored higher than those that just service the Lower 48 or fewer states.
  • Scheduling and payment: We reviewed the ease with which customers can schedule services and estimate their costs through accurate quotes, price matching, flat-rate pricing, and other perks. Car shippers that give binding quotes or a price-lock promise got more positive rankings than those that are not as transparent with pricing.

Florida to Nebraska auto transport costs and transit times

Below you’ll find tables outlining car shipping costs and transit estimates for popular routes in Florida and Nebraska. The typical distance is about 1,685 miles, with shipping times generally falling between three and nine days.

Cost to ship a car from Jacksonville, FL to Nebraska

From Florida to Nebraska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Jacksonville, FL to Omaha, NE $1,048 – $1,598 1,330 miles 3 – 8 days
Jacksonville, FL to Lincoln, NE $1,058 – $1,474 1,340 miles 3 – 8 days
Jacksonville, FL to Bellevue, NE $1,017 – $1,598 1,322 miles 3 – 8 days
Jacksonville, FL to Grand Island, NE $1,095 – $1,565 1,435 miles 3 – 8 days
Jacksonville, FL to Kearney, NE $1,095 – $1,581 1,472 miles 3 – 8 days

Cost to ship a car from Miami, FL to Nebraska

From Florida to Nebraska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Miami, FL to Omaha, NE $1,175 – $1,812 1,648 miles 3 – 9 days
Miami, FL to Lincoln, NE $1,235 – $1,777 1,658 miles 3 – 9 days
Miami, FL to Bellevue, NE $1,247 – $1,708 1,641 miles 3 – 9 days
Miami, FL to Grand Island, NE $1,241 – $1,873 1,754 miles 3 – 11 days
Miami, FL to Kearney, NE $1,216 – $1,855 1,791 miles 3 – 11 days

Cost to ship a car from Tampa, FL to Nebraska

From Florida to Nebraska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Tampa, FL to Omaha, NE $1,128 – $1,581 1,440 miles 3 – 8 days
Tampa, FL to Lincoln, NE $1,128 – $1,549 1,450 miles 3 – 8 days
Tampa, FL to Bellevue, NE $1,040 – $1,581 1,433 miles 3 – 8 days
Tampa, FL to Grand Island, NE $1,210 – $1,646 1,546 miles 3 – 9 days
Tampa, FL to Kearney, NE $1,141 – $1,613 1,583 miles 3 – 9 days

Cost to ship a car from Orlando, FL to Nebraska

From Florida to Nebraska Cost Distance Estimated transit time
Orlando, FL to Omaha, NE $1,117 – $1,597 1,422 miles 3 – 8 days
Orlando, FL to Lincoln, NE $1,062 – $1,581 1,432 miles 3 – 8 days
Orlando, FL to Bellevue, NE $1,106 – $1,694 1,415 miles 3 – 8 days
Orlando, FL to Grand Island, NE $1,106 – $1,663 1,528 miles 3 – 9 days
Orlando, FL to Kearney, NE $1,129 – $1,679 1,565 miles 3 – 9 days

Cost to ship a car from St. Petersburg, FL to Nebraska

From Florida to Nebraska Cost Distance Estimated transit time
St. Petersburg, FL to Omaha, NE $1,139 – $1,565 1,463 miles 3 – 8 days
St. Petersburg, FL to Lincoln, NE $1,062 – $1,662 1,473 miles 3 – 8 days
St. Petersburg, FL to Bellevue, NE $1,128 – $1,533 1,455 miles 3 – 8 days
St. Petersburg, FL to Grand Island, NE $1,129 – $1,663 1,569 miles 3 – 9 days
St. Petersburg, FL to Kearney, NE $1,163 – $1,760 1,605 miles 3 – 9 days

Shipping an SUV or truck from Florida to Nebraska

SUVs, trucks, and vans typically cost more to ship than smaller cars because of their size and weight.

For a larger vehicle going from Florida to Nebraska, the price usually falls between $1,559 and $2,221.

Factors that affect car shipping costs from Florida to Nebraska

When transporting your vehicle from the Sunshine State to the Cornhusker State, these factors will influence your final price:

  • Type of transport: Open carriers are the most economical, while enclosed transport offers greater protection for valuable or classic cars. Another option you might want to consider is top-loading. For a detailed comparison, see our guide on open vs. enclosed shipping.
  • Vehicle size and type: Shipping costs are higher for bigger and heavier vehicles. Your car’s weight and dimensions play a direct role in the total cost to ship it to Nebraska.
  • Distance and route: The journey from Florida to Nebraska spans approximately 1,685 miles, influencing fuel and labor costs. The longer the distance, the bigger the price tag.
  • Time of the year: Seasonal demand impacts the price of getting your car out of Florida, with summer and winter holidays often seeing a spike due to increased moving and travel activity.
  • Fuel prices: Variability in fuel prices across states affects the cost of moving a vehicle between Florida and Nebraska.
  • Delivery expectations: Flexibility with delivery dates can sometimes lower costs. In most cases, transporting a vehicle from Florida to Nebraska takes three–nine days. Expedited delivery is available but adds to the price.

Nebraska vehicle regulations you need to know

When you move to Nebraska, there are a few important steps you’ll need to take to get your vehicle registered and road-ready. Here’s a breakdown of the key requirements to make your transition as smooth as possible.

  • Car insurance requirements: Nebraska's car insurance mandates include bodily injury liability coverage at $25,000 per person and $50,000 per accident, property damage liability coverage at $25,000, uninsured motorist bodily injury coverage at $25,000 per person and $50,000 per accident, and underinsured motorist bodily injury coverage at $25,000 per person and $50,000 per accident, ensuring drivers meet the state's minimum requirements for financial protection in the event of accidents.
  • Vehicle inspection: Emission tests are not required in Nebraska. However, the state requires VIN inspection.
  • Driver’s license: If you are a new resident in Nebraska, you must visit a DMV office within 30 days of establishing residency to obtain a driver’s license.
  • Additional taxes: In Nebraska, car owners are required to pay a sales tax rate of 5.5% but it can be more depending on the county and local taxes.

Transporting your vehicle from Florida

More than 22.6 million people call Florida home. Nicknamed the Sunshine State. Severe weather is a common occurrence in Florida, as Florida is the most hurricane-prone state in the US. June 1st and November 30 is the time when most hurricanes in Florida occur, the most severe dates lie between August - October. Be sure to check your local weather station before your move as Florida is known for its thunderstorms and high levels of precipitation. Perhaps plan for a Winter or Springtime move to ensure the safety of your belongings.

Transporting your vehicle to Nebraska

About 2.0 million people are living in the Cornhusker State. Nebraska experiences wide seasonal variations in both temperature and precipitation. Nebraska has hot summers and generally cold winters. Nebraska is located in Tornado Alley. Thunderstorms are common during both the spring and the summer.

FAQ

Does someone have to be present when you ship a car for pickup in Florida and delivery in Nebraska?

Most companies will require that an adult of at least 18 years of age be present when picking up your car in Florida and when dropping it off in Nebraska.

Do you need car insurance when shipping your car from Florida to Nebraska?

If you’re not driving the vehicle from Florida to Nebraska, you aren't required to have typical car insurance. Your car hauler should have adequate insurance if an accident happened on the drive to Nebraska, which you should verify before loading your car in Florida.

If you’re driving your car at all in either state, you should understand the requirements. All vehicles registered in Florida must have PIP and PDL insurance coverage at the time of registration with a minimum of $10,000 for PIP and $10,000 for PDL.

Nebraska's car insurance mandates include bodily injury liability coverage at $25,000 per person and $50,000 per accident, property damage liability coverage at $25,000, uninsured motorist bodily injury coverage at $25,000 per person and $50,000 per accident, and underinsured motorist bodily injury coverage at $25,000 per person and $50,000 per accident, ensuring drivers meet the state's minimum requirements for financial protection in the event of accidents.

How long does it take to ship a car from Florida to Nebraska?

Car shipping companies can travel about 500 miles per day. The trip from Florida to Nebraska is about 1,685 miles, and that’s as fast as about 4 days. However, most car transport companies will take three to nine days to travel from Florida to Nebraska.

Will I be required to have a vehicle inspection in either state?

Unlike many states, Florida does not mandate vehicle owners to undergo regular emission or safety inspections for their vehicles.

Emission tests are not required in Nebraska. However, the state requires VIN inspection.

If I have a driver’s license in Florida, will I need one in Nebraska?

If you are a new resident in Nebraska, you must visit a DMV office within 30 days of establishing residency to obtain a driver’s license.

If I bought a car in Florida, will I be required to pay sales tax in Nebraska after shipping it there?

It’s important to understand any tax implications if you’re having a car shipped from Florida to Nebraska after purchasing it.

In Nebraska, car owners are required to pay a sales tax rate of 5.5% but it can be more depending on the county and local taxes.

We recommend that you always check for updated tax information in both Florida and Nebraska to avoid any hidden costs.

What is the cheapest way to ship a car from Florida to Nebraska?

The cheapest way to ship a car from Florida to Nebraska is to ship it on a train or choose an open trailer transport method, avoid expedited shipping, and be flexible with your pickup dates.

How much does it cost to ship a car from Florida to Nebraska?

Shipping a car from Florida to Nebraska costs $1,247 to $1,777.
